NEW DELHI: Uttarakhand Technical University, Dehradun, has started the registration process for engineering admission for the academic year 2020-21. Application forms for both first year and lateral entry admission is available online on the official website of the university - uktech.ac.in . Candidates seeking admission in first year of engineering degree course (B.E./B.Tech) or lateral entry to direct second year of B.Tech/B.E. the course can now apply for admission.
Uttarakhand Engineering Admission 2020 Schedule
Events |
Dates |
Online registration and form filling |
September 21 to 28, 2020 |
Choice filling of colleges and specialisation |
September 30 to October 3, 2020 |
Seat allotment |
October 7, 2020 |
Reporting to the allotted institute |
October 8 to 14, 2020 |
There will be one single round of admission counselling for both first year and lateral entry admission. Seat which remains vacant after the counselling will be filled through on-spot admission by the respective institutes.
Admission to first year B.E./B.Tech course will be through JEE Main 2020/Class 12 marks while for the lateral entry admission, marks in diploma course will be considered. UKSEE, the entrance exam for admission to second year B.Tech/lateral entry has been cancelled this year due to covid-19 pandemic.
Candidates interested in Uttarakhand B.Tech admission have to fill the application form and fill choices of colleges and specialisation as per the schedule given.
